I like unnamed artwork. It adds anonymity and interpretation and openness. Would Song 2 under the name "Pleased To Meet You" have been the same thing? Would Beethoven's fifth symphony have had the same impact as "Thunder in Eb"? To name it is to take ownership but leaving it anonymous is to give it to the people on the other end of the art. Elliot Smith gave an amount of songs numbers instead of names so that you didn't know what you were getting into until you herd it. Who can say if No Name No. 5 is a love song or an angry song until you've herd it. Led Zeppelin went even further and gave their fourth album no name at all. Manny people call it Led Zeppelin IV, others call ZOSO and Robert Plant says he just thinks of it as the fourth album. And that just works for me.

Everything is broken. I like that phrase. Its from the first song on a radiohead album that came out about thirteen years ago and it sums up long term depression, the theme of the record, quite well. When your down you loose interest in what your doing and you run to something else. Computer, guitar, music, tv, video games, they all seem a bit empty. So you do nothing or you do something and pretend your having fun and you lash out at your friends and family for no reason and you go out of your mind. And what ever ends up happening it doesn't matter because everything is broken.
